The trainers will sit there and tell you that they have no real training method, or that each dog is different, and this method does not work for all dogs, but it is very heavily correction based, and they do use the same method for every dog. When going through the school they would use the phrase "correct the snot out of him" all the time. They focus so much on the correction that they never really cover the proper way to have balance in this type of training. It has been almost 2 years since I went through the training and now that I look back on it I wish I would have went somewhere else or just learned on my own. I went in with a fearful rescue, and when I got out of the school he was on the verge of fearful aggressive, once I started shying away from NK9 method my dog began getting better by the day. Compulsion based training. The trainer school is purely compulsion based as well. Modified Koehler school is what I got from it. Instructors have ego's as large as their facility; the facility is very nice however. Unaccepting to questions that go against their philosophy and it seems like they take questions personally. I graduated with certification in professional dog training from them. Website is very misleading. No behavior modification is taught in this school yet the website says emphasis is placed on this aspect of training. The exposure to this side of the training world was great but I wont ever train dogs in the same manner. Not when there are FAR more effective ways to train dogs now a days and far more open minded schools.
